Operational Resilience in a Complex Market
Valero operates as one of the largest independent refiners in North America, a position that provides both scale advantages and operational flexibility. The company’s refinery network spans multiple states and markets, allowing it to optimize crude sourcing and product distribution based on regional supply-demand dynamics. This geographic diversification is more than a logistical benefit; it serves as a strategic buffer against localized disruptions that can negatively impact other refiners. For instance, temporary shutdowns or capacity constraints in one region can be mitigated by shifting output or sourcing to alternate facilities within Valero’s network, maintaining overall production stability and revenue continuity.
Crucially, Valero’s refining operations benefit from improving crack spreads—the differential between crude oil input costs and refined product prices—which are essential drivers of profitability. In periods when refined product prices rise faster than crude input costs, refiners like Valero can experience amplified margins, translating directly into stronger earnings. The company’s ability to adjust output and optimize product slates according to market signals enhances its capacity to capture favorable spreads, even amid commodity price volatility. This operational agility forms the backbone of Valero’s capacity to deliver consistent financial performance, which is a central pillar of any long-term investment thesis.

Emerging Opportunities in Renewable Fuels
Beyond traditional refining operations, Valero is strategically positioning itself to benefit from the accelerating transition to cleaner energy solutions. One of the most notable areas of growth is renewable diesel production. Renewable diesel, derived from non-fossil feedstocks, presents a high-margin product line that complements conventional fuels. Demand for renewable diesel is being driven by increasingly stringent environmental regulations and carbon reduction mandates across various jurisdictions, particularly in regions with aggressive emissions standards.
Valero’s investments in renewable diesel capacity are not merely reactive; they are calculated moves to capture emerging market opportunities while leveraging existing refining expertise. The company’s ability to repurpose portions of its refining infrastructure for renewable fuel production demonstrates both foresight and operational adaptability. As adoption expands, Valero stands to benefit from premium pricing dynamics in renewable fuel markets, diversifying its revenue streams and enhancing resilience against the cyclical nature of traditional refining margins. This dual exposure—to conventional products and renewables—positions Valero favorably within an evolving energy ecosystem.

Macro Trends Supporting Long-Term Growth
Several macro trends provide tailwinds for Valero’s long-term investment case. Global transportation demand continues to expand, driven by economic growth and increased mobility requirements. While electric vehicles and alternative energy sources are growing, liquid fuels remain a significant component of the energy mix, particularly in aviation, shipping, and industrial applications. Valero’s strategic exposure to these segments ensures continued relevance even as energy systems evolve.
Moreover, regulatory incentives favoring low-carbon fuels create an attractive niche for renewable diesel and other biofuels. As governments worldwide pursue decarbonization goals, refiners capable of producing compliant, high-margin renewable fuels will likely capture premium pricing and increased market share. Valero’s early investment in these initiatives positions it to capitalize on these shifts without the disruptive challenges that late entrants may face.
